Inside the Prison Walls: How K2 Wreaks Havoc on Mental Well-being

Life behind bars is never easy, filled with its own set of challenges. But now, a new threat looms large in correctional facilities across the nation: K2, a synthetic drug that's amplifying existing mental health concerns. This insidious substance exploits the vulnerable, driving inmates deeper into despair.

Reports from prisons paint a grim picture. Inmates are suffering from intense paranoia, hallucinations, and violent outbursts. K2's impact isn't just isolated to the individual; it ripples through the entire prison population, fueling an environment of tension and instability.

  • Correctional staff are grappling to contain the K2 epidemic, but resources are often stretched thin.
  • Treatment options for inmates with K2-related mental health afflictions are inadequate in many facilities.
  • Combatting this complex issue requires a multi-faceted approach, encompassing increased funding for treatment programs, stricter security measures to prevent K2 from entering prisons, and a greater attention on the mental health needs of inmates.
